For construction professionals and material formulators, ensuring the longevity and resilience of structures against environmental factors is paramount. Water ingress remains a primary cause of degradation, leading to issues like efflorescence, freeze-thaw damage, and accelerated material breakdown. This is where advanced chemical solutions like Octyltriethoxysilane (CAS 2943-75-1) play a critical role.

As a high-performance silane coupling agent, Octyltriethoxysilane functions as an exceptional building waterproofing agent. When applied to surfaces like concrete, stone, and masonry, it penetrates the material and reacts to form a compact, hydrophobic layer. This chemically bonded layer effectively inhibits the penetration of water while still allowing water vapor to escape, a crucial characteristic for maintaining the substrate's integrity. This process significantly prevents water seepage, protects against the damaging effects of sunlight exposure, acid rain, and seawater erosion, thereby substantially extending the service life of buildings and infrastructure.

The application is straightforward, often involving dilution with appropriate solvents before application via spraying, rolling, or brushing. The small molecular structure allows for deep penetration, ensuring thorough protection.
